**IPL 2025 Closing Ceremony Honors Indian Military in Patriotic “Operation Sindoor” Themed Event**
**Ahmedabad, India –** The closing ceremony of the IPL 2025, themed “Operation Sindoor” to honor the bravery and sacrifice of the Indian armed forces, took place prior to the highly anticipated final match between Punjab Kings and Royal Challengers Bengaluru. The event, held at Narendra Modi Stadium, was a moving tribute to the nation and its soldiers.
Renowned singer Shankar Mahadevan, along with his sons Shivam and Siddharth, captivated the audience with a series of patriotic songs. The performance included powerful renditions of “Main Rahoon Ya Na Rahoon, Bharat Ye Rehna Chahiye,” “Haan Yahi Rasta Hai Tera,” and “Ae Watan-Watan Mere Aabad Rahe Tu,” among others. The crowd joined in, singing along and paying their respects to the armed forces.
The ceremony also featured audio-visual displays showcasing the valor of the Indian military. A poignant tribute was paid to the victims of the Pahalgam attack. The opening performance featured a powerful rendition of “Talvaron Par Sir Var Diya”.
Other highlights of the performance included the songs “Kadmon Se Milte Hain Kadam” from the film “Lakshya,” “Maa Tujhe Salaam,” and “Yeh Desh Hai Veer Jawano Ka,” each eliciting strong patriotic emotions from the audience. Shankar Mahadevan’s sons further energized the crowd with their performance of “Lehra Do.”
The finale, “Suno Gaur Se Duniya Walon,” delivered a powerful message of Indian military strength to the global audience. The “Operation Sindoor” closing ceremony successfully set a patriotic tone for the IPL final, celebrating the spirit of India and its defenders.
